Output 7df809666d9ca2f2483ecc834c37cdeee8aacf82248f0e0a7ec5f8432b5f5da2:0

value
18311615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d45b14c029c6c07a0a75d6575572c67c22c57386 OP_EQUAL
address
3M3rHdm3mRMmBNXbch5ZkALwHeAcRupTKD
transaction
7df809666d9ca2f2483ecc834c37cdeee8aacf82248f0e0a7ec5f8432b5f5da2
spent
true